Auburn University College of Liberal Arts CLA is the intellectual heart of the university, pursuing knowledge and creative activity.

The College of Liberal Arts houses two schools, twelve departments and the Caroline Marshall Draughon Center for the Arts and Humanities. It offers 47 undergraduate majors, 44 minors, and 17 graduate programs in four academic areas – fine arts, humanities, social sciences and communications. At 91, Donald Street ’59 has a lifetime of stories shaped by hard work, global travels and an enduring love for Auburn University. From chopping cotton as a child during the Great Depression to earning his doctorate and teaching economics around the world, he’s never stopped pushing boundaries. Now, through scholarships and faculty endowments, he’s giving back to the place that gave him so much.

“If I can make it easier for others than it was for me, that’s what I’m going to do.”

From Auburn University to Washington, D.C., Clara Ragan’s journey showcases her dedication to public health. Inspired by her mom, a VA pharmacist and Auburn alumna, Clara, a political science and philosophy major, shifted from law to public health after shadowing a judge focused on the opioid epidemic.

Her internship with the White House’s Office of National Drug Control Policy and work with the Student Government Association led to Narcan being available in fraternity houses, residence halls, and on blue light phones across campus. Clara also ensured opioid overdose response training for RAs.

A Truman Scholar nominee, Clara’s advocacy work is a testament to her passion for public health and student safety. Read more: https://bit.ly/3QC5IIj
